Wisdom

painted from an old dark hazy black and white photo, there was just something about e him that inspired me to paint , something about the wise look with his beaded vest and single white feather is what i always imagined a native elder or chief to look like . this was painted on a 12"by 14" inch porcelain tile. with oil based over-glaze china paints, and fired in a kiln at 820c six times. the paint is brought on layer by layer and fired between each layer to produce te finished result. this type of painting always is painted from light to dark leaving out the highlights so that they remain white. the brush types I use are mainly different sizes square shaders made of squirrel hair and a round pointer brush of sable to paint the hair textures.
